在CentOS中实现多语言支持,可以按照以下步骤进行:
首先,你需要安装所需的语言包。可以使用yum或dnf命令来安装。
sudo yum install -y glibc-common
sudo yum groupinstall -y "Language Packs"
或者使用dnf(适用于CentOS 8及以上版本):
sudo dnf install -y glibc-common
sudo dnf groupinstall -y "Language Packs"
编辑/etc/locale.conf文件来设置系统的默认语言环境。
sudo vi /etc/locale.conf
在文件中添加或修改以下行:
LANG=en_US.UTF-8
LANGUAGE=en_US:en
你可以根据需要更改en_US.UTF-8为你想要的语言代码。
使用localedef命令生成所需的语言环境。
sudo localedef -i en_US -f UTF-8 en_US.UTF-8
对于其他语言,只需更改-i参数即可。
重新启动系统以应用新的语言设置。
sudo reboot
重启后,你可以通过以下命令验证语言设置是否正确:
locale
你应该能看到类似以下的输出:
LANG="en_US.UTF-8"
LANGUAGE="en_US:en"
LC_ALL="en_US.UTF-8"
如果你需要使用特定语言的输入法,例如中文拼音输入法,可以安装相应的输入法框架和输入法软件。
sudo yum install -y fcitx fcitx-configtool
sudo rpm -ivh http://pinyin.sogou.com/linux/sogoupinyin.repo
sudo yum install -y sogoupinyin
启动Fcitx配置工具:
fcitx-config-gtk3
在配置工具中选择搜狗拼音输入法,并将其设置为默认输入法。
现在,你的CentOS系统应该已经支持多语言了。你可以在系统设置中切换不同的语言,并使用相应的输入法。
通过以上步骤,你可以在CentOS系统中实现多语言支持,并根据需要进行进一步的配置和优化。